本文目录导读:
PostgreSQL(PostgreSQL)是一种功能强大的开源关系型数据库,广泛应用于企业级数据存储、Web服务、电子商务等多个领域,如果你是第一次使用PostgreSQL,那么下载和正确配置它可能会是一个挑战,本文将为你提供一个详细的下载和配置指南,帮助你顺利地安装和设置PostgreSQL。
在下载PostgreSQL之前,你需要确定你的操作系统,因为PostgreSQL的安装方法可能会因操作系统而有所不同,以下是常见操作系统的分类:
PostgreSQL的官方网站是https://www.postgresql.org,这里提供了详细的文档和下载页面。
PostgreSQL提供多个版本,适合不同的需求:
根据你的需求和系统性能,选择合适的版本进行下载。
下载完成后,双击解压文件,通常会生成一个bin
目录,其中包含PostgreSQL的二进制文件。
Windows:
bin\pg.exe
运行。C:\Program Files\PostgreSQL\13
)。macOS:
bin/pg macOS 10.10.0.pkg
运行。Linux:
bin
目录中的postgres
脚本。./postgres -U username -d database_name -h host_name
username
是你的PostgreSQL用户名,database_name
是你的数据库名称,host_name
是你的PostgreSQL服务器地址。
PostgreSQL的默认安装路径为/usr/lib/postgresql/data
(macOS和Linux)或C:\Program Files\PostgreSQL\13
(Windows),如果你在安装过程中更改了路径,可以访问/etc/postgresql/main.conf
或C:\Program Files\PostgreSQL\13\config\main.conf
查看详细配置。
PostgreSQL的配置文件位于/etc/postgresql/main.conf
(macOS和Linux)或C:\Program Files\PostgreSQL\13\config\main.conf
(Windows),以下是一些常见的配置选项:
数据库名称:
default databases = mydatabase;
用户和密码:
user myuser; password myuser密码;
连接参数:
host myhost port 5432 protocol tcp
为了提高安全性,建议启用SSL认证,在/etc/postgresql/main.conf
中添加以下内容:
ssl {{ enabled = yes host = myhost:5432 user = myuser password = myuser密码 }}
在Linux或macOS上,执行以下命令启动PostgreSQL:
sudo systemctl start postgresql sudo systemctl enable postgresql
在Windows上,直接运行postgres
命令即可。
在Linux或macOS上,可以使用psql
命令进行交互式连接:
psql -U myuser -d mydatabase -h myhost
在Windows上,可以使用mypsql
工具:
mypsql -U myuser -d mydatabase -h myhost
CREATE DATABASE mydatabase; CREATE TABLE mytable ( id SERIAL PRIMARY KEY, name VARCHAR(255) );
使用pg_dump
命令备份数据库:
pg_dump mydatabase > mydatabase.sql
使用pg_restore
命令恢复数据库:
pg_restore mydatabase.sql
tcp
)。/etc/postgresql/main.conf
或C:\Program Files\PostgreSQL\13\config\main.conf
文件。psql
或mypsql
中,使用pg_dump
命令备份数据。createdb
命令创建新数据库。PostgreSQL是一种功能强大且灵活的数据库解决方案,通过以上步骤,你可以顺利地下载、安装和配置PostgreSQL,无论你是新手还是有一定经验的用户,PostgreSQL都能满足你的需求,希望本文的指南能帮助你快速上手PostgreSQL,让它成为你数据管理的得力工具。
随着互联网的普及和信息技术的飞速发展台湾vps云服务器邮件,电子邮件已经成为企业和个人日常沟通的重要工具。然而,传统的邮件服务在安全性、稳定性和可扩展性方面存在一定的局限性。为台湾vps云服务器邮件了满足用户对高效、安全、稳定的邮件服务的需求,台湾VPS云服务器邮件服务应运而生。本文将对台湾VPS云服务器邮件服务进行详细介绍,分析其优势和应用案例,并为用户提供如何选择合适的台湾VPS云服务器邮件服务的参考建议。
工作时间:8:00-18:00
电子邮件
1968656499@qq.com
扫码二维码
获取最新动态